Shrimp Sautéed Recipe

Time25m
Serves4

In a roasted garlic and Verdejo wine, splashed with fava beans and mild smoked guindilla pepper.

Method

Cooking Instructions

  1. 1

    Prepare the Ingredients

    Start by mincing the roasted garlic and setting aside. Prepare the fava beans by boiling them for about 2-3 minutes, then drain and set aside.

  2. 2

    Sauté the Shrimp

    In a large skillet, heat the olive oil over medium heat. Add the minced roasted garlic and sauté for about 1 minute until fragrant.

  3. 3

    Add Wine and Shrimp

    Pour in the Verdejo wine and bring to a gentle simmer. Add the shrimp and cook for about 3-4 minutes or until they turn pink and opaque.

  4. 4

    Incorporate Fava Beans and Peppers

    Gently stir in the fava beans and sliced guindilla pepper. Season with salt and black pepper to taste. Cook for an additional 2 minutes until everything is heated through.

  5. 5

    Garnish and Serve

    Remove from heat and sprinkle with fresh chopped parsley before serving. Enjoy your shrimp sautéed!
